    TASKS A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

    • Operating portable (DR) or (CR) radiology equipment to produce diagnostic quality images for Radiologist interpretation.
    • Driving company vehicle with radiology equipment [If applicable to position] to various locations (State owned long-term care facilities) to perform various x-ray/CT exams as ordered by the physician
    • Obtain and scan required exam related paperwork/billing documents on a daily basis per protocol.
    • Regularly communicate with dispatch and management.
    • Communicate efficiently and interact professionally with peers, supervisory staff, and clients.
    • Maintain vehicle and x-ray equipment.
    • Technologist must care for their equipment in a professional manner.
    • Train other technologists as required.
    • Perform special projects or other duties as assigned by Supervisor/Manager.

    REQUIRED LICENSURE AND CERTIFICATION:

    • Maintain ARRT Certification and/or required State licenses, health requirements, operational requirements.
    • Valid driver's license in the applicable state
    • Maintain Driver's license in good standing at all times
    • ARRT Certification in XR required. Prefer CT and/or MRI certification or registry eligible within 3 months.
    • Newly certified/licensed technologists encouraged to apply
